#150029 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#150029 is composed of 8.2% red, 0%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.8% cyan, 100% magenta, 0% yellow and 83.9% black. It has a hue angle of 270.7 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 8%. #150029 color hex could be obtained by blending #2a0052 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

Shades and Tints of #150029

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010002 is the darkest color, while #f6edff is the lightest one.

Tones of #150029

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#151316 is the less saturated color, while #150029 is the most saturated one.
